I am becoming a very positive DMXzone user.  Their tech support is excellent and if I get up a few hours early, they are usually also available for chat.  However, today, they were not so here I am.  I used App Server Connect to define two static events.  I don't know if they are working or not because I am stuck on a blank page after success. The page url (http://www.nabcd.org/dmxConnect/api/membership/insert.php) seems to be a result of the insert action which puts the records into the database.  I have seen that the entries are in the database but I must have done something wrong that is causing this non existent page to appear.  Please let me know how to fix it.

    From what i see on your page, it appears for some reason you deleted the:  is="dmx-app" tag from the page body, not sure how and why did you do this, but when this tag is missing, your form is not submitted via AJAX but as a regular form, which confuses the server and it cannot really run the PHP file you are redirected to, as it does not expect such content type there.

    Please just add manually the  is="dmx-app" to your body tag, so it becomes:  <body is="dmx-app"> and this should solve your issue.

    In your database you have stipulated that 'title' cannot be NULL, yet your form does not post a value.

    This could be because

    • you do not have an input field (hidden or otherwise) for 'title'
    • the input field does not have the correct name as in name="title"
    • the database query does not contain the 'title' column.

    The error you see is, because you call the server action directly in the browser, without the POST vars sent by the form
